Hi All I'ma newbie of the net-snmp package. I need to run a snmp bridge agent on a target board ARM based. I have noticed that under the local directory there is a pl module that could be really useful to my purpose. Anyway I need to enable the Perl support when cross-compiling. At the moment I can succesfully cross compile the perl package and net-snmp without perl support. I took a look at the 'configure' parameters but I did'n understand what option must be enabled to use perl from the agent. I cannot understand what the --with-perl-modules does. Is it enough to use the --enable-embedded-perl? I'm trying to cross compile the 5.7 version. Is there any?way to easily port net-snmp with perl support on a different cpu architecture than i386? Am I missing anything Any help will be greatly appreciated.
